City Nord (music group)
City Nord was a hip-hop group from Hamburg from 1998 to the end of 2002 that was presented and interviewed in numerous print media. Among others at Uncle Sally's, Juice , Backspin Hip Hop Magazin and Spex. They came under contract with the major label Motor Music in 2000 .
Members
Felix XL (vocals / rap), Mr. O-Lee 47 (DJ / cuts) and Def Steff (production, beats).
Brief info
In 2001 they were on tour in Germany with the Black Eyed Peas and a year later as part of the lavishly promoted “Komm mir nicht auf die Tour” with Mr. Schnabel and artists from the Eimsbush record label in Germany, Austria and Switzerland. There were also numerous national appearances.
